活性炭吸附法分离纯化ADN

Separation and Purification of ADN by Activated Carbon Adsorption

Abstract

The static adsorption and desorption of three kinds of activated carbon(AC,BC,CC) to ADN were studied by static adsorption experiment.A kind of activated carbon AC was screened out.Technological conditions of the adsorption and desorption of dinitramide ammonium (ADN) were opimized by dynamic adsorption and desorption experiments.The results show that the adsorption capacity and desorption capacity of AC are better than BC and CC, which is the ideal adsorbent for separation and purification of ADN.When the concentration of sample solution is 30155.32mg/L, the flow rate is 5mL/min, activated carbon AC has a good adsorption capacity of ADN.The total elution rate is 95.64% when eluted with 80℃ hot water as the elution solvent and eluted to the 10th column volume.
